Journal of Public Health and Allied Sciences (JPHAS) is a peer-reviewed journal published quarterly by Cephorb Medline International Pvt. JPHAS invites articles of authors from India and abroad with special emphasis on original research findings. Submissions may be on any aspect of public health. We also invite articles on topics from all healthcare and allied sciences, which have a public health significance. The articles can be specific to the fields of Medicine, Dentistry, Nursing, Physical Therapy, Ayurveda, Homeopathy, and other Sciences which play an important role in public health. The journal is a platform for publication of scientific literature (such as original articles, review articles, short communications, brief reports, letters to editor, case reports, an technical reports). The literature can pertain to population based studies, impact assessment, monitoring and evaluation, systematic review, meta-analysis, clinic-social studies etc., related to any domain and discipline of public health. Articles specially relevant to national priorities, and those whose findings will positively impact and benefit lower-middle and low income economies are encouraged.

"2017 is the second year of a two-year "Unite to End TB" campaign for World TB Day. This year, WHO will place a special focus on uniting efforts to "Leave No One Behind", including actions to address stigma, discrimination, marginalization and overcome barriers to access care."

Tuberculosis is one of India's largest public health concerns; according to WHO's Global Tuberculosis Report 2016, India accounts for 24 per cent of all TB cases in the world.

Healthcare providers and the common man equally share the responsibility of ensuring that people with TB receive treatment and respect, alike.
